  • The CKM angle $γ$ is important for testing the unitarity of the CKM matrix and searching for new physics. $γ$ can be extracted by the interference between $b\to u$ and $b\to c$ in the B factory such as LHCb and Belle-II. Determining $γ$ also needs strong parameter information from the charm factory, such as the BESIII experiment. With quantum-correlated data samples collected at BESIII, the $γ$ uncertainties from the charm sector can be highly suppressed.
